Output 50facd6ab2109109156646fcd6f2f09e7221df25f858e7e216d44640b6fab5c4:5

value
327583
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e7640138e6c9d7684f5f050b25b8d99fea600d9 OP_EQUALVERIFY OP_CHECKSIG
address
12KU7ruP3XA6GFjCuST7uk15VcJRTVVjsz
transaction
50facd6ab2109109156646fcd6f2f09e7221df25f858e7e216d44640b6fab5c4
spent
true